WebAug 23, 2024 · Searching for sources There are two main literature searching methods: Using search terms - which involves searching catalogues, databases and search engines using combinations of keywords or phrases relating to your research topic. Using citations - whereby having found relevant sources you use their bibliographies to find sources …
